Description:
It is 1910 and Author Jeremy Adams travels to San Angelo, Texas, to research an old man’s haunting and tragic account of brothers James and Aaron Hawkins. The story is an epic adventure of Rangers, revolution, superstition and destiny. It is woven into the historic and tumultuous backdrop of Texas and Mexico in the late 1800s.
